A nkcschools.instructure.com Near the surface of any planet, the distance D fallen by a rock in time t is given by D = ct(this is a consequence of Newton's 2nd law of gravitation). Here we will measure D in feet and t in seconds. (a) A rock is dropped from two different heights. It takes the rock 5 times as long to hit the ground from the taller height. How do the heights compare? The taller height is times as tall as the other. (b) On Venus, a rock dropped from 70 feet above the surface takes 2.2 seconds to strike the ground. What is the value of c for Venus? Round your answer to 2 decimal places. (c) Another rock is dropped on Venus. How far has it fallen after 4 seconds? Round your answer to 2 decimal places and include an appropriate label.
